Dairy Prices Still Low

UC Davis’ Bees Butler on Low Dairy Prices

 

By Laurie Greene, Editor

 

As previously reported, the dismal below-production-costs dairy prices in California—the #1 dairy state—as well as in the rest of the nation, emanate from excessive inventory and slumping sales, particularly in the export market.

Leslie (Bees) Butler, a UC Davis Cooperative Extension specialist and lecturer in the Department of Agricultural and Resource Economics, explained why dairy producers don’t cut back on milk production. “It is easier said than done,” he said, “and for many producers, it comes down to an income problem. Most production units are set up on a certain sort of ‘scale,’ if you like. So if I am all set up ready to milk, let’s say, 800 cows, or 1000 cows, and then you come along and tell me, ‘Well, you ought to reduce it a bit.’”

“Quickly, I, the dairyman, have to think of what I can do,” said Butler. “There may be a couple of things I can do. First, I can get rid of some cows, my lowest producing cows. You can do that, but it would be a temporary solution to the problem. The second is don’t add those high-producing heifers back into the herd, but they are the most efficient cows. So as you do add them in, you have to cull more lower-producing cows. Many heifers are much better producers than their mothers, so it just reduces the lifecycle of the poor mom.”

“And of course, cash flow in the dairy business is so important,” emphasized Butler. “You know there is a limit to how much a dairy farmer can reduce his income without impacting too seriously his ability to pay off loans, etc.”

Lorsban Under Scrutiny

Chlorpyriphos (Lorsban) Must be Used More Carefully

By Patrick Cavanaugh, Deputy Editor

California Department of Pesticide Regulation (DPR) reports an important, broad-spectrum organophosphate insecticide known as Chlorpyriphos, or Lorsban, may be further restricted due to evidence of potential human health and environmental risks, presence (parts per billion) in some California waterways, and pressure from the EPA. Brian Leahy, director of the California Department of Pesticide Regulation, said, “Chlorpyriphos is an important tool and we know there are important times when you have to use it.”

Registered and widely used in agriculture across the nation for more than 40 years, DPR has made it a restricted-use material. Leahy said, “We are trying to work with the grower community to improve how they use it. We are also working with UC IPM to look at essential needs, but we know that as we look at Chlorpyriphos, we are going to have to put additional restrictions on it.”

“We simply need for it to stay on target, and not be getting into the human body. We are seeing that it is, and we are going to continue to make sure that people use it thoughtfully and wisely,” he said.

And Leahy is very confident that growers can use this material and keep it on target, “I have seen farms that use it only when they really need it, and that is what we want. We can’t lose this tool and we are going to keep it only by showing we can greatly reduce off-site movement to the human body and watersheds,” he noted.

___________________________

Resources:

According to the University of California Agriculture and Natural Resources 2014 Chlorpyrifos Report entitled, “Identifying and Managing Critical Uses of Chlorpyrifos Against Key Pests of Alfalfa, Almonds, Citrus and Cotton“:

Chlorpyrifos plays a critical role in many IPM programs for controlling pests that threaten the productivity and economic well-being of California producers and in maintaining the high quality standards required by consumers and international export markets. This active ingredient also allows production of animal feed to support the important dairy industry in California. For some pests, chlorpyrifos is one of the last effective organophosphate insecticides available and may provide an important alternative mode of action for insecticide rotations to prevent the development of resistance to newer insecticide products. For others, this product is one of very few products with international registrations with established maximum residue limits (MRLs) that allow unhampered trade. Chlorpyrifos may also be a key tool for controlling invasive pests as well as endemic pests occasionally found in extremely high population densities. 

The California Department of Pesticide Regulation reports that the combined use of chlorpyrifos in alfalfa, almonds, citrus, and cotton has decreased since 2006. 

Although newer insecticides are also available to manage some pests in these four crops, there is a continued need to preserve the availability of chlorpyrifos for specific situations.

Vertical Integration and Grape Flavors

Vertical Integration and Grape Flavors

By Charmayne Hefley, Associate Editor

Vertical integration, the combination in one company of two or more stages of production normally operated by separate companies, has helped lead to success in many facets of the agriculture industry. Harold McClarty, who founded HMC Farms with Mike Jensen, said without vertical integration, his farm would not be able to survive or have nearly the same level of success.  “We would not be in stone fruit if we were not vertically integrated,” McClarty explained. “There are three profit centers: the growing of it, the packing of it and the selling of it. We have all three of those profit centers. Without them we would not be able to survive the tough years.”

Joel Nelsen on New Cases of HLB in San Gabriel

Joel Nelsen on New Cases of HLB in San Gabriel

By Charmayne Hefley, Associate EditorSave Our Citrus

On Wednesday of last week, two more trees, an orange and a kumquat, were found infected with the citrus-deadly Huanglongbing (HLB) disease in the core of San Gabriel. The trees are located on separate properties. One has been removed, and the other is awaiting the owner’s permission for removal. Last summer, 10 diseased trees were confirmed in the San Gabriel area, and a quarantine, already in place since then, will not need to be expanded.

Joel Nelsen, president of California Citrus Mutual, commented on the HLB discovery, “The two trees were found in the core area, pretty adjacent to the others that were found in San Gabriel,” Nelsen said. The finding “is a result of the program and its intensity in continuing to look for positive HLB finds. Unfortunately, these two trees were positive. The Asian Citrus Psyllids (ACP) in the area have been treated. One tree has already been pulled. The other homeowner wasn’t home so we’re hoping for cooperation there. It’s not positive, but again it shows that the program is trying to find HLB before it finds the commercial citrus industry.”

Agriculture Detector K-9 on Duty!

Agriculture Detector K-9 on Duty!

By Charmayne Hefley, Associate Editor

California Ag Today’s associate broadcaster Charmayne Hefley recently asked Soya, a mixed-breed agriculture detector K-9 (canine) with big responsibilities, and Samantha Tomlinson, Soya’s handler with the Fresno County Ag Commissioner’s office, what type of dog Soya is.

ST:      We don’t know exactly what she is for sure, but we’re thinking about getting her DNA-tested someday. We’re thinking she’s a lab-border-collie.

CAT:   How long have you and Soya been together?

ST:      We have been matched up since mid-July when we went through the training program in Georgia through the National Detector Dog Training Center.

CAT:   What is Soya able to do for the Ag Commissioner’s office?

ST:      Soya smells out parcels for potential plant material and she alerts us [to suspicious ones] by scratching. We check to see if [the material] has been properly certified and if it’s good to go.

CAT:   What are some of her recent detections?

ST:      She can detect a number of things. She was initially trained on five scents: mango, stone fruit, apple, guava, and citrus. From there, through scent association, she’s been able to find a number of additional agricultural materials, including avocados, blueberries, nuts, soil, cut flowers; anything that is plant material, Soya can find.

CAT:   What region does Soya cover?

ST:      Right now we’ve been covering only Fresno County because we still are in what we call the “acclimation phase,” as she’s still new. We’ve been working at FedEx and UPS, but we’ll broaden our horizons eventually and we’ll be in the post office, GSO, OnTrac, any service that ships parcels.”

CAT:   How important is it for the agricultural industry to have dogs like Soya working for it?

ST:      Well Soya and I are considered a “first line of defense” for California’s multi-billion dollar ag industry. She is in the facilities checking boxes sent from potentially quarantined areas from within the state and from outside the state for materials that may contain any pests or diseases that could prove detrimental to California agriculture.

CAT:   People may not know when they’re shipping certain items—certain plant materials—from one county to the next that the destination county may have a quarantine in place. How do people properly ship plant material?

ST:      Every county is actually different. If you are thinking of shipping some of your backyard fruits to your nephew or grandson, I would contact your local ag commissioner and make sure there are not any quarantines in place for both the county you’re shipping from and the county you’re shipping to. In these facilities, we look for boxes to be properly labeled with the growing origin and we inspect thye contents inside. Depending on what is inside, where it’s grown and where it’s going, we act accordingly.
